As for the model, its lookin good, but i think u could add we chamfers to the joins to make them more realistic, like the example below, ur model currently looks likr the 1 on the left, with a we shamfer u could make ur joinst look like the 1 on the right, most objects that are screwed 2gether or on joins are slightly indented to help make the toy more secure when it is put together in the factory.
